I use GameBoid for GBA, Gensoid for Genesis, and Snesoid for SNES, all made by the same person,
the snesoid in the marketplace is fake, they all cost money in the marketplace, but can be gotten for free online if you know how to use an android.
they all support saving in game and save states. gensoid and snesoid both support playing multiplayer online. (over wireless lan, or over VPN if you take the time to set it up, VPN is cool because I can play multiplayer games online with friends on the other side of the city etc.)

Alternatively if you do not want to go down the grey route, get the lite version of the -oid emulators from the SlideME market. Completely free, and the only disadvantage is that you can't load saved states as a limitation to the lite version (in-game saving is fine, though).
